© 200423 3-5 Removal and installation FRONT AXLE/LEADING REAR AXLE ΧΦ65/75/85 series 7 6 3.2 REMOVAL AND INSTALLATION, STEERING ROD Removing the steering rod Remove the nuts on both sides of the steering rod. 2. Remove the ball ends from the steering rod arm and the pitman arm using a ball-end puller (A). Installation of steering rod If installing a new steering rod, copy the settings of the steering rod to be replaced. 2. Clean the tapered contact surfaces of both the steering rod balls and the steering rod arm and the pitman arm. The tapered surfaces should be absolutely free from dirt, grease and paint. 3. Check the thread of the ball end. See 'Inspection and adjustment'. Fitting a new self-locking nut to a ball end with a damaged thread may lead to dangerous situations. 4. Install the steering rod. 5. Check the steering rod setting and adjust, if necessary. See 'Inspection and adjustment'. 6. Make sure that the threaded end of the ball joint is not screwed too far from the steering rod. The clamping bracket should always fully engage the screw thread of the ball head (see drawing). 7. Check whether the bolt of the clamping bracket is tightened to the specified tightening torque. See 'Technical data'. 8. In the case of self-locking nuts, use new nuts. Apply locking compound to the nut. See 'Technical data'. 9. Tighten the nuts to the specified torque. See 'Technical data'. 10. In the case of castle nuts, use a new lock. S7 00 555 A } S7 00 539 |
